Arman Tsarukyan didn’t just come back at UFC Qatar. He made a statement, like a warrior who had been quietly sharpening his sword for months. Earlier this year, he was scheduled to fight Islam Makhachev at UFC 311, but withdrew at the last minute due to a back injury, a very hard blow for a contender who was largely touted as the answer to Islam Makhachev’s dominance.
To come back against Dan Hooker and handle him the way he did speaks to the absolute dominance and elite fighting skills of the Armenian fighter. As such, his performance didn’t go unnoticed by one of the sport’s greats, Georges St-Pierre, who wasted no time in placing him over legends like Jon Jones and Alex Pereira .
